NOTES ON HANDLING THE OPTICAL PICK-UP
BLOCK OR BASE UNIT
The laser diode in the optical pick-up block may suffer electro-
static break-down because of the potential difference generated
by the charged electrostatic load, etc. on clothing and the human
body.
During repair, pay attention to electrostatic break-down and also
use the procedure in the printed matter which is included in the
repair parts.
The flexible board is easily damaged and should be handled with
care.
NOTES ON LASER DIODE EMISSION CHECK
The laser beam on this model is concentrated so as to be focused
on the disc reflective surface by the objective lens in the optical
pick-up block. Therefore, when checking the laser diode emis-
sion, observe from more than 30 cm away from the objective lens.
LASER DIODE AND FOCUS SEARCH OPERATION
CHECK
Carry out the “S curve check” in “CD section adjustment” and
check that the S curve waveforms is output three times.
Notes on chip component replacement
•Never reuse a disconnected chip component.
•Notice that the minus side of a tantalum capacitor may be dam-
aged by heat.
Flexible Circuit Board Repairing
•Keep the temperature of the soldering iron around 270 ˚C during
repairing.
•Do not touch the soldering iron on the same conductor of the
circuit board (within 3 times).
•Be careful not to apply force on the conductor when soldering or
unsoldering.

MC COLD RESET
• The cold reset clears all data including preset data stored in the
RAM to initial conditions. Execute this mode when returning the
set to the customer.
Procedure:
1. Pressthree buttons NEXT , ENTER/NEXT ,and DISC1 si-
multaneously.
2. The fluorescent indicator tube becomes blank instantaneously,
and the set is reset.
CD DELIVERY MODE
• This mode moves the pick-up to the position durable to vibra-
tion. Use this mode when returning the set to the customer after
repair.
Procedure:
1. Press POWER button to turn the set ON.
2. Press DIRECTION button and POWER button simulta-
neously.
3. A message “LOCK” is displayed on the fluorescent indicator
tube, and the CD delivery mode is set.
MC HOT RESET
• This mode resets the set with the preset data kept stored in the
memory. The hot reset mode functions same as if the power cord
is plugged in and out.
Procedure:
1. Press three buttons NEXT , ENTER/NEXT ,and DISC2 si-
multaneously.
2. The fluorescent indicator tube becomes blank instantaneously,
and the set is reset.
SLED SERVO MODE
• This mode can run the CD sled motor freely. Use this mode, for
instance, when cleaning the pick-up.
Procedure:
1. Select the function “CD”.
2. Press three buttons NEXT , ENTER/NEXT , and
FUNCTION simultaneously.
3. The Sled Servo mode is selected, if “CD” is blanking on the
fluorescent indicator tube.
4. With the CD in stop status, press )button in CD section to
movethepick-up tooutsidetrack, or 0buttonto insidetrack.
5. To exit from this mode, perform as follows:
1) Move the pick-up to the most inside track.
2) Press three buttons in the same manner as step 2.
Note:
• Always move the pick-up to most inside track when exiting from
this mode. Otherwise, a disc will not be unloaded.
• Do not run the sled motor excessively, otherwise the gear can be
chipped.
CHANGE-OVER OF FUNCTION NAME
• The FUNCTION name of external input terminal can be changed
over to “VIDEO” or “MD”.
Procedure:
1. Press POWER button to turn the set OFF.
2. Press POWER button together with FUNCTION button, and
the power is turned on, the display of fluorescent indicator tube
changes to “MD” or “VIDEO” instantaneously, and thus the
FUNCTION is changed over.
It is set to “VIDEO” at shipment.
SECTION 3
TEST MODE
CHANGE-OVER OF AM TUNER STEP BETWEEN 9 kHz
AND 10 kHz
• A step ofAM channels can be changed over between 9 kHz and
10 kHz.
Procedure:
1. Press POWER button to turn the set ON.
2. Select the function “TUNER”, and press TUNER/BAND
button to select the BAND “MW”.
3. Press POWER button to turn the set OFF.
4. Press ENTER/NEXT and POWER buttons simultaneously,
and the display of fluorescent indicator tube changes to “MW
9 k STEP” or “MW 10 k STEP”, and thus the channel step is
changed over.
Be sure not to change with carelessness.
LED AND FLUORESCENT INDICATORTUBE ALL LIT, KEY
CHECK MODE
Procedure:
1. Press three buttons NEXT , ENTER/NEXT ,and DISC3 si-
multaneously.
2. LEDs and fluorescent indicator tube are all turned on.
Press DISC 2 button, and the key check mode is activated.
3. In the key check mode, the fluorescent indicator tube displays
“K 1 J0V0”. Each time a button is pressed, “K”value increases.
However, once a button is pressed, it is no longer taken into
account.
“J” value increases like 1, 2, 3 ... if rotating JOG dial knob in
“+” direction, or it decreases like 0, 9, 8 ... if rotating in “–”
direction.
“V” value increases like 1, 2, 3 ... if rotating VOLUME knob
in “+” direction, or it decreases like 0, 9, 8 ... if rotating in “–”
direction.
4. To exit from this mode, press three buttons in the same manner
as step 1, or disconnect the power cord.
SELF-DIAGNOSIS
This model has the self-diagnosis function for the video and audio
decoder sections.
Immediately after the power on, the self-diagnosis function
searches each operation of IC’s around the mechanism controller
(IC701).
The LED (D701) on the VIDEO board indicates their results.
LED (D701) INDICATION SYMPTOM
Light No error
1 time blinking (Repeatedly) External RAM (S-RAM) error
(IC751)
2 times blinking (Repeatedly) Video decoder section error
(IC201)
3 times blinking (Repeatedly) Video RAM (D-RAM) error
(IC251)
4 times blinking (Repeatedly) Audio decoder section error
(IC201)

AGING MODE
This mode can be used for operation check of CD section and tape
deck section.
• If an error occurred:
The aging operation stops.
• If no error occurs:
The aging operation continues repeatedly.
1. Aging Mode in CD Section
1-1. Operating Method of Aging Mode
1. Set discs in DISC1 and DISC2 trays.
2. Select the function “CD”.
3. Press three buttons NEXT , ENTER/NEXT ,
and KARAOKE PON/MPX simultaneously.
4. The aging mode is activated, if a roulette mark on the fluo-
rescent indicator tube is blinking.
5. In the aging mode, the aging is executed in a sequence given
in “1-2. Operation during Aging Mode”.
The aging continues unless an alarm occurred.
6. To exit from the aging mode, press POWER button to turn
the set OFF.
• If a button other than buttons In CD section is pressed during
aging, the aging in the CD section is finished.
• To execute aging to the tape deck section successively, press ·
button in the deck A.
“AGING” is displayed on the fluorescent indicator tube. (For
the aging in tape deck, see “2. Aging Mode in Tape Deck Sec-
tion”.
1-2. Operation during aging Mode
In the aging mode, the program is executed in the following se-
quence.
1. The disc table is ejected.
2. The disc tray turns to select a disc. (For a disc selection
sequence, see Section 1-3.)
3. TOC of disc is read.
4. The pick-up accesses to the last track.
5. A disc is ejected.
6. Steps 2 through 5 are repeated.
1-3. Disc Selection Sequence
• During the aging mode, discs are selected in the following se-
quence:Disc 1 →Disc 2
↑↓
Disc 2 ←Disc 1
2. Aging Mode in Tape Deck Section
2-1. Operating Method of Aging Mode
1. Load acommerciallyavailable 10-minute tape intothe decks
A and B respectively.
(If a 10-minute tape is not available, another tape may be
used but a cycle time will be longer.)
2. Select the function “TAPE”.
3. Rewind tapes in advance by pressing 0button respec-
tively on decks A and B.
4. Press three buttons NEXT , ENTER/NEXT ,
and KARAOKE PON/MPX simultaneously.
5. Press ·button on deckA. (This button triggers the ag-
ing mode.)
6. The aging mode is activated if “AGINGA” is displayed on
the fluorescent indicator tube.

VIDEO CD COLOR BAR MODE
On this mode, the data of the color bar signal as a picture signal
and the 1 kHz sine wave signal as a sound signal are output by the
mechanism controller (IC701) for the video CD signal check.
When measurement of the voltage and waveform on the VIDEO
board, perform it in this mode.
For reference, the color bar signal can be observed at J9001
(VIDEO OUT) and the sound signal can be observed at J101
(VIDEO/MD (AUDIO) OUT) using an oscilloscope.
Procedure:
1. Turned power switch on.
2. Press the FUNCTION button to select the CD.
3. Connect the SL701 on the VIDEO board with solder.
4. After measuring, remove the soldering installed.
